Engineering for Commercial Endurance: Behind the Specifications

Every component of this Pilates equipment for flexibility is optimized for the rigors of commercial use. The 660,000-stretch springs maintain consistent resistance through thousands of sessions, preventing the performance degradation that plagues lower-grade alternatives. Sailboat-grade pulleys with 500kg capacity ensure smooth operation even under maximum load, while the oak frame’s density (650-750 kg/m³) provides a stable foundation that resists warping in varying humidity conditions. European ultra-fiber leather padding undergoes 50,000 wear cycles testing, ensuring it withstands daily use without cracking or compression set.

Quality Built In: Our Four-Tier Inspection Protocol

We don’t just build equipment—we validate it at every stage. Raw oak undergoes moisture content testing (8-12% for optimal stability) before entering production. Semi-finished frames endure 120-hour salt spray testing on metal components to ensure rust resistance. Finished units undergo 500-cycle load testing at 120% of rated capacity, simulating three years of commercial use. Before shipment, each Pilates Reformer Cadillac receives a 47-point inspection, from spring tension calibration to pulley alignment, with results documented in a batch-specific quality report.
